Q-Pas Granules

Written By Dr. Anuj Saini, MMST, MBBS
Reviewed By Dr. Varun Gupta, MD Pharmacology, MBBS
Last updated on 30 Oct 2024 | 01:12 AM (IST)
Q-Pas Granules is an antibiotic medicine used to treat bacterial infections in your body. It is used to treat tuberculosis that is resistant to other medicines. It is generally used in combination with other medicines, as part of a regimen.

Product introduction

Q-Pas Granules works by stopping the growth of the infection causing bacteria. It may be taken with or without food, preferably at a fixed time each day. You should take it regularly at evenly spaced intervals as per the schedule prescribed by your doctor. Taking it at the same time every day will help you to remember to take it. The dose will depend on what you are being treated for, but you should always complete a full course of this antibiotic as prescribed by your doctor. Do not stop taking it until you have finished, even when you feel better. If you stop taking it early, some bacteria may survive and the infection may come back.

The most common side effects of this medicine include allergic reactions, skin rash, vomiting, and nausea. Seek emergency medical help if you get a rash, itchy skin, swelling of face and mouth, or have difficulty breathing.

Before using it, you should tell your doctor if you are allergic to any antibiotics (especially sulpha medicines) or have any kidney or liver problems. Pregnant and breastfeeding mothers should not take this medicine. Your doctor may get regular blood and urine tests while undergoing treatment with this medicine.

How to use Q-Pas Granules

Take this medicine in the dose and duration as advised by your doctor. Check the label for directions before use. Empty the granules in a glass of water/milk, stir it and consume immediately. Q-Pas Granules may be taken with or without food, but it is better to take it at a fixed time.

How Q-Pas Granules works

Q-Pas Granules is an antibiotic. It stops the bacteria from producing folic acid, a nutrient required for bacterial multiplication.

Quick tips

  • Q-Pas Granules is used for the treatment of tuberculosis that is resistant to other drugs.
  • Do not skip any doses and finish the full course of treatment even if you feel better.
  • Take it with an acidic liquid such as fruit juices.
  • Diarrhea, nausea, and vomiting may occur as a side effect. Drink plenty of fluids and inform your doctor if you find blood in your stools.
  • Inform your doctor  if you have severe liver disease or if you are allergic to aspirin.

Safety advice

Alcohol

Alcohol

SAFE
Consuming alcohol with Q-Pas Granules does not cause any harmful side effects.
Pregnancy

Pregnancy

CONSULT YOUR DOCTOR
Q-Pas Granules may be unsafe to use during pregnancy. Although there are limited studies in humans, animal studies have shown harmful effects on the developing baby. Your doctor will weigh the benefits and any potential risks before prescribing it to you. Please consult your doctor.
Breast feeding

Breast feeding

UNSAFE
Q-Pas Granules is unsafe to use during breastfeeding. Data suggests that the drug may cause toxicity to the baby.
Driving

Driving

CONSULT YOUR DOCTOR
It is not known whether Q-Pas Granules alters the ability to drive. Do not drive if you experience any symptoms that affect your ability to concentrate and react.
Kidney

Kidney

CONSULT YOUR DOCTOR
There is limited information available on the use of Q-Pas Granules in patients with kidney disease. Please consult your doctor.
Liver

Liver

CONSULT YOUR DOCTOR
There is limited information available on the use of Q-Pas Granules in patients with liver disease. Please consult your doctor.
